Comprehending the JLPT
The JLPT is a standardized test that assesses non-native speakers' efficiency in Japanese. The test has 5 levels, with N1 being the most innovative and N5 being the novice level. Below is a breakdown of the JLPT levels and what each involves:
JLPT Level
Proficiency
Abilities Assessed
Use
N1
Advanced
Understanding of complicated texts and discussions
Academic and expert settings
N2
Upper Intermediate
Understanding everyday discussions and texts
Work, additional research studies
N3
Intermediate
Basic understanding of everyday discussions
Entry-level task applications
N4
Lower Intermediate
Comprehending simple Japanese utilized in everyday life
Fundamental task applications
N5
Newbie
Comprehending fundamental phrases and sentences
Minimal chances in academic contexts
Why is the JLPT Important for Immigration?
1. Language Proficiency Validation
One of the main reasons for needing a JLPT certificate for migration is to confirm language efficiency. Lots of immigration procedures favor applicants who can show a certain level of Japanese, as it recommends a preparedness to incorporate into the society and culture.
2. Work Opportunities
In Japan, many employers look for candidates with strong language abilities. Having a JLPT certificate can considerably improve one's job potential customers, as it signals to employers that the person can interact effectively within a Japanese-speaking environment. Specific task classifications, particularly in sectors like technology, education, and tourist, may need a minimum JLPT level.
3. Academic Pursuits
For people wanting to study in Japan, many universities and institutions think about JLPT ratings throughout the admission process. A greater JLPT level can open doors to educational chances and scholarships, making it important for academic-focused immigration.
4. Residence Visa Applications
Some visa categories, particularly for knowledgeable workers and students, might require proof of language proficiency. A JLPT certificate can potentially streamline the visa application process, demonstrating that candidates have the necessary abilities to live and work in Japan.
5. Cultural Integration
The capability to speak Japanese is vital for cultural integration. Holding a JLPT certificate not just reveals companies and instructional organizations that you are severe about your dedication to discovering the language but likewise reflects a regard for Japanese culture, which can positively influence your combination into society.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How long does it require to prepare for the JLPT?
Preparation time varies based upon the individual's language background. Generally, it can take anywhere from a few months to a few years, depending upon the level of the JLPT being pursued.
2. Is the JLPT certificate legitimate for immigration to other nations?
While the JLPT certificate is mostly recognized in Japan, some countries and institutions might accept it as evidence of Japanese language efficiency, especially in cultural or service exchanges.
3. Can I retake the JLPT?
Yes, prospects can retake the JLPT as sometimes as they want. However, it's recommended to effectively prepare before attempting the test again to improve scores.
4. What resources are offered for JLPT preparation?
Numerous resources are available, consisting of books particularly designed for JLPT preparation, online courses, language exchange partners, and phone applications that concentrate on Japanese vocabulary and grammar.
5. What takes place if I don't pass the JLPT?
If an individual does not pass the JLPT, they can retake the test in future sessions. It's crucial to analyze what locations need enhancement and continue studying before the next attempt.
